KVH and ViaSat Bring Broadband Internet to Vessels and Planes in the Pacific
21 January 2009 - 11:30PM
PR Newswire (US)
Live mini-VSAT Broadband service in the Pacific is a major
milestone in joint effort by KVH and ViaSat to support broadband
Internet & VoIP telephone service for maritime &
aeronautical applications globally MIDDLETOWN, R.I., Jan. 21
/PRNewswire-FirstCall/ -- Broadband Internet and crystal-clear
telephone service is now available to vessels and jets crossing the
Pacific Ocean thanks to the successful rollout of the new Pacific
Ocean Region for the mini-VSAT Broadband(sm) satellite
communications service from KVH Industries, Inc., (NASDAQ:KVHI).
The new coverage area, which includes Alaska, the west coasts of
Canada and the United States, Hawaii, and extends into Asia, is the
latest milestone in the KVH and ViaSat (NASDAQ:VSAT) joint effort
to provide affordable mobile Ku-band broadband connections around
the globe. As a result, vessels and planes now have access to
uninterrupted Ku-band Internet and voice services from the Asian
coast eastward throughout North America and the Caribbean, across
the North Atlantic, and all the way through Mediterranean waters.

on the move." The mini-VSAT Broadband service, along with the KVH
TracPhone(R) V7 antenna, comprise the first end-to-end 24-inch VSAT
hardware, service, and support package available for maritime
communications and offers Voice over IP phone service and Internet
access as fast as 512 Kbps (upload) and 2 Mbps (download) at fixed
monthly rates. The compact TracPhone V7 �??- 75% lighter and 85%
smaller by volume than traditional 1-meter VSAT antennas -�??
brings a blend of the economy and speed of VSAT communications with
lower costs and easier installation to smaller vessels, making the
system exceptionally well suited for commercial fishing boats,
leisure yachts, government vessels, and commercial operations.
